Awards launch

FARMERS are being urged to enter the new National Farming Awards, launched by the National Farmers' Union.

There are eight main categories for producers, retailers and environmentalists as well as people renowned for their innovation, collaborative work or trail-blazing in developing the food chain or food service sector.

In addition, the NFU will name the recipient of a 'Lifetime Achievement Award'. Each regional winner will receive one free ticket to the awards ceremony at London's Hurlingham Club, on Tuesday, June 27.
